Business Administrator | Dublin (Hybrid 2-3 days per week in the office) | Contract 18 Months | Up to €250 Per Day

People Source have partnered with a Global Tech client looking to recruit a Business Administrator.

This role will form part of a team providing administrative support for the SMC EMEA region to ensure the smooth day-to-day operation and organization of the sales centre.

The team works across all levels of our client from senior executive to individual contribute revel, both in Dublin and other locations.

This is a hybrid position, expected to be onsite for a minimum of 2 days per week with flexibility within those days as well.

Key Responsibilities:

Travel & Expenses Management:

Booking flights, ground transportation and accommodation; assisting with visa processing and other travel related documentation.

Processing and reconciling expenses in adherence with our client’s travel and expenses policy.

Event Coordination:

Scheduling and managing invitations

Booking meeting rooms and catering in collaboration with the onsite Events team.

Assisting with onsite troubleshooting audio-video and technical issues.

Outsourcing and booking external venues for business and morale events; arranging transportation when needed.

Handling purchase orders, invoices, payments, and accruals and reclasses if applicable.

Also assisting in the coordination and running of EMEA and WW events.

Multiple Calendar Support:

· Managing the diary of two executives.

Business Administration and Knowledge Sharing:

Engaging actively with the Business Admin Team, participating in the onboarding of new members, and sharing best practices.

Providing back up and coverage during leave of absence to your colleagues.

Assisting with any other ad-hoc projects and duties as appropriate.

Hardware Management:

Handling loaned devices returned equipment.

Managing the hardware pool, inventory and storage room.

Ad-Hoc:

Keeping distribution lists up to date.

Managing Teams, SharePoint and Viva Communities access.

Designed as main POC for general enquiries providing guidance and bets practices in day-to-day operations.

Key Experience Required:

Strong proficiency with the Microsoft Suite – Excel, PowerPoint, Word, Outlook and Teams.

MCAS qualifications are desirable.

Strong planning and organizational skills, with excellent verbal and written communication skills.

Precision time management, prioritization, and problem-solving skills.

A team player who collaborates well and has excellent interpersonal skills and awareness.

The ability to work unsupervised, on your own initiative and as part of an interdependent team.

Proven track record of delivering work with a high degree of accuracy and attention to detail, creating clarity and eliminating ambiguity where required.

Exercise sound judgement, tact, diplomacy, integrity and professionalism, demonstrating a positive, can-do attitude.

Experience supporting teams who are working remotely and within the hybrid working environment.

A creative thinker who is committed to the ongoing evolution of the admin and business support function.

A keen ability and ongoing interest in learning about new tools, technology and AI.
